It would be useful to describe the odor in order to help determine the nature of the comtamination. Check for any discoloration or collected liquid in the culture and describe that as well. Look for these signs in all other cultures and, obviously, disposal of the infected cultures is required.
Suspected source of contamination: incomplete sterilization or pasteurization of culture substrate.

Molds are very obvious, just like on bread or other food. And don't worry about toxicity. Fungal and bacterial spores are everywhere. The danger is to other uncontaminated cultures. There is plenty of info on this site about clean culture; too much to cover here.
Garbage smell is, again, too general to be useful; but it is likely to be bacterial if it has smells other than nutty/earthy/fungus-like. With experience you will see the differences. Smell is very important in all aspects of mycology.
You are too early for the fungus to mass large enough to have much odor, so anything pronounced or strong is bad.
